Some people ask “why would we need a repair if artificial grass is such a great product? This answer usually involves an inferior product being initially installed, especially when it comes to pet turf.
Dogs can grab hold of cheap, imported turf and tear it up. This is why we so adamantly recommend only using our engineered pet turf. We will advise you to the best course of action for your problem.
Spilling caustic products, dragging sharp, heavy equipment across the turf, and melting the turf with hot coals or fire pits are a few of the more common repairs. Incorrect base installation is also another common problem, which is why we educate our clients as to the best installation procedures from the start when we install new synthetic grass yards.
